[hɛd] 1. n; c
1) (ANAT) 头 [tóu]
2) (mind) 头脑 [tóunǎo]
3) [of company, organization, department] 领导 [lǐngdǎo]
4) (BRIT) (head teacher) 校长 [xiàozhǎng]
5) [of table] 首 [shǒu]
6) [of queue, list] 最前面 [zuì qiánmiàn]
7) (on tape recorder, video) 磁头 [cítóu]
8) (on beer) 泡沫 [pàomò]
2. vt
1) [+ list, group] 以...打头 [yǐ...dǎtóu]

The list of most polluted cities is headed by London. — 污染最严重的城市列表以伦敦打头。

2) [+ group, company] 领导 [lǐngdǎo]

The firm is headed by John Murray. — 公司是由约翰·麦瑞领导的。

3) (FOOTBALL) [+ ball] 用头顶 [yòng tóu dǐng]

* he fell head first into the river — 他头向下地栽到水里

* to go or fall head over heels — (lit) 头朝下跌倒

* to fall head over heels (in love) — (fig) 神魂颠倒地坠入(情网)

* 10 pounds a or per head — 每人10英磅

* she's got a head for figures/heights — 她有算术才能/能登高

* I have no head for heights/figures — 我登高/算数不灵

* to come to a head/to be brought to a head — [+ situation] 到了紧要关头

* let's put our heads together — 咱们共同商量

* off the top of my head — 我估计

* on your own head be it! — 由你自负后果!

* to bite or snap sb's head off — 对某人大发脾气

* it went to his head — [+ alcohol] 喝得他晕头转向; [+ success, power] 冲昏了他的头脑

* to keep one's head — 保持镇定

* to lose one's head — 仓皇失措

* I can't make head or or nor tail of this — (inf) 我对这件事一点也摸不着头脑

* to go/be off one's head — (esp BRIT: inf) 发疯了

* to be off or out of one's head — (on drink, drugs) 神志不清

* to have got it into one's head that... — (be under impression that) 固执地认为...; (have understood that) 明白了...

* from head to foot or toe — 从头到脚

* to laugh/scream one's head off — 狂笑/狂呼不已

* to go over sb's head — 令某人不能理解

* heads or tails? — 正面还是反面?

* it's heads — 硬币正面
